Some individuals verify a wristwatch; others use a smartphone app or the place of the solar. However though these strategies will inform you what time it’s, they gained’t reveal your inner time – that’s, the state of the clocks in your cells and tissues. This explains why I’m standing in entrance of a mirror, plucking hairs from my head and plunging their bulbous roots right into a small tube of buffer answer. As soon as the hairs have been analysed by a lab in Germany, I ought to uncover what time it’s inside my physique.
For hundreds of years, we now have been lacking an important ingredient in well being and drugs – the physique clock. Over the previous few a long time, researchers have found that our temper, metabolism, athletic efficiency and cognitive capabilities differ over a 24-hour interval, whereas a disrupted physique clock is implicated in an ever-growing listing of well being situations, from sort 2 diabetes to most cancers. It has additionally turn out to be clear that giving medicines or interventions at completely different instances of day can profoundly alter their efficacy and unwanted side effects, with greater than half of medication influenced by our inner time-of-day, or circadian, rhythms.
But, with no method to shortly and precisely learn physique clocks, our potential to capitalise on such insights is proscribed, which can even be harming us. A raft of exams now in improvement ought to change that, promising to assist us perceive our physique clocks from a pattern of saliva or blood, and even from hair cells like these I’m sending to Germany. Considered one of these exams is already available on the market. Collectively, they may result in a revolution in drugs.
Understanding your circadian rhythm
Circadian rhythms are pure oscillations within the exercise of our tissues which are pushed by an inner clock – or somewhat trillions of clocks, ticking in each cell of our our bodies.
“If you happen to take a look at the expression of genes in several tissues, they’re all doing various things at completely different instances of day, and what these genes are doing is determined by the timing of the clocks in that tissue,” says Rosemary Braun at Northwestern College in Chicago.
These clocks are managed by a set of clock genes that produce every day fluctuations in a handful of clock proteins, and these affect the exercise of quite a few different genes in flip. Certainly, in 2014, researchers led by John Hogenesch on the College of Pennsylvania found that 43 per cent of mice genes are expressed rhythmically. Furthermore, the research revealed that 56 of the 100 best-selling medicine within the US, and an identical proportion of the World Well being Group’s important medicines – medicine which are purported to be in each hospital on the earth – goal proteins whose rhythms fluctuate over 24 hours.
These outcomes help the thought of chronotherapy – giving medicine on the time of day they’re most probably to be efficient and least prone to set off unwanted side effects. Some scientific proof backs the strategy too, with most cancers drugs main the best way.
Francis Lévi at Paris-Saclay College, France, took an interest within the thought of organic rhythms by conventional Chinese language drugs, which describes the vitality of various organs peaking at varied instances of day. He started to analyze this within the context of most cancers, recognising that whereas wholesome cells often solely divide at sure instances of day, most cancers cells achieve this on a regular basis. As a result of many chemotherapy medicine goal quickly dividing cells, he reasoned that giving these medicine when wholesome cells are successfully asleep would possibly enable bigger doses to be delivered with fewer unwanted side effects.
Preliminary experiments in mice confirmed this, adopted by a small scientific trial in ladies with superior ovarian most cancers. Printed in 1990, it instructed that unwanted side effects corresponding to nausea and fatigue might be considerably lowered if the ladies acquired chemotherapy medicine at 6 am somewhat than at 6 pm.
Since then, Lévi and others have carried out additional chronotherapy trials with different medicine, in varied forms of most cancers. In line with a 2022 evaluate of 18 such trials, most confirmed proof of lowered toxicity, whereas the efficacy of the medicine was maintained.
Comparable outcomes are actually being reported in different fields of drugs. For instance, the center could also be higher in a position to face up to surgical procedure within the afternoon in contrast with the morning, and the seasonal flu vaccine generates 4 instances as many antibodies if given between 9 am and 11 am in contrast with 6 hours later.
“Not solely is how the medicine hit their goal influenced by the clock, however there’s additionally proof that how they enter the physique and the way they’re excreted differs by time of day,” says Robert Dallmann, director of the Patho-Physiological Molecular Clocks Lab on the College of Warwick, UK.
Even so, “there have been some research that didn’t present the anticipated profit”, says Lévi. One rationalization might be that every participant’s inner clock is about barely otherwise. “Till now, chronotherapy has tailored remedy to a mean circadian rhythm in a inhabitants of individuals,” he says. “However the timing of those rhythms can differ by as much as 12 hours between sufferers.”
Maybe then, chronotherapy isn’t solely about administering the proper drug on the proper time, however on the proper time for every affected person, says Angela Relógio at MSH Medical College Hamburg in Germany. “The issue is you want to have the ability to measure the [internal] time.”
Telling your inner time
Till now, the gold commonplace for assessing inner time has been to document when people begin to launch a hormone known as melatonin from their pituitary gland, which often occurs about 2 to three hours earlier than they naturally go to sleep. This nightly occasion is managed by a central physique clock within the mind known as the suprachiasmatic nucleus (SCN), whose job it’s to preserve the billions of clocks in our tissues synchronised with one another – and with the time of day outdoors (see field).
Melatonin’s launch is regarded as one in all these synchronising indicators, serving to the physique transition into nighttime mode, so measuring the onset of this occasion is the metaphorical equal of listening for when a clock strikes midnight.
Helpful as it’s to measure this “dim-light melatonin onset”, recording it’s laborious. It requires blood or saliva samples to be taken each half-hour from late afternoon onwards, and since the discharge of melatonin is inhibited by vibrant mild, the topic ideally wants to stay in a darkened room for the length. The samples should then be despatched to a laboratory for processing, so it could possibly take days or even weeks to seek out out somebody’s inner time.
This problem of telling inner time has hindered scientific progress in circadian drugs. Nonetheless, researchers have been engaged on alternate options. Provided that the merchandise of clock genes – and the genes they regulate – fluctuate at completely different instances of day, scientists have been trying to find proteins or different “biomarkers” in physique fluids and tissues that would reliably infer anyone’s inner time.
As an illustration, Relógio is CEO of TimeTeller, an organization that has developed a saliva-based take a look at, whereas Hogenesch’s staff is investigating skin-based circadian biomarkers. Different analysis groups – together with one led by Braun and others led by Derk-Jan Dijk on the College of Surrey, UK, and by Christopher Depner on the College of Utah in Salt Lake Metropolis – are growing blood-based biomarker exams.
For now, nevertheless, the one evaluation accessible to customers like me is the hair take a look at supplied by German agency BodyClock. For €199, it examines the relative quantities of messenger RNA – the genetic template for protein manufacturing – being expressed by clock genes within the topic’s hair follicles on the time they had been plucked from their head. By comparability with when the ensuing proteins are identified to peak and trough in individuals on common, BodyClock’s algorithm calculates how far superior or delayed somebody’s inner clock is relative to this.

My take a look at outcomes recommend that I’m an intermediate sort, or “dove”, and that my physique begins to ramp up melatonin launch at round 9.30 pm. Roughly 2 hours later, its focus hits a stage the place my physique switches to sleep mode, which means I ought to naturally turn out to be drained at round midnight. That is when BodyClock recommends that I attempt to begin sleeping, and I ought to attempt to get up at round 8 am.
The corporate additionally means that my optimum consuming time is between 8.30 am and eight.30 pm – or 6.30 pm if I’m attempting to shed pounds, as my physique is greatest geared up earlier within the day to transform meals to power, and never retailer it as fats (see second field). In the meantime, the greatest time for me to train if I want to optimise energy or endurance is between 5.30 pm and seven.30 pm. It is because physique temperature, blood movement and blood strain regularly improve throughout the day, contributing to improved muscle efficiency within the early night.
Because the writer of a ebook on circadian rhythms, I didn’t discover any of this significantly stunning. It additionally suits with once I would naturally select to go to mattress and get up, if not for the truth that I’m pressured to set my alarm clock to 7 am, to get my youngsters away from bed and off to highschool on weekdays.
Studying physique clock biomarkers
Nonetheless, I’m not actually BodyClock’s goal buyer. Bert Maier, a chronobiologist at Charité – Universitätsmedizin in Berlin, Germany, who sits on the corporate’s scientific advisory board, says most individuals who purchase the take a look at have sleep issues. “Some forms of insomnia are associated to a disrupted circadian clock, and on this case, we’d assist prospects to readjust their clock or inform them what they need to do to boost or strengthen it.”
The biomarker exams may be helpful within the context of scientific trials. Later this 12 months, Lévi hopes to start a chronotherapy trial that can see 242 individuals with non-small cell lung most cancers obtain immuno-chemotherapy. Though most shall be randomly allotted to obtain morning or afternoon remedy, a subgroup can have their inner rhythms assessed utilizing TimeTeller’s saliva take a look at to see if personalising the timing of those medicine might additional increase their efficacy. In a latest trial, Lévi and his colleagues found that administering the remedy to individuals earlier than 11.30 am was related to a almost twofold improve in total survival from the most cancers. “If we are able to double the survival of sufferers by treating them within the morning in comparison with the afternoon or night, I’d count on that we should always have the ability to at the least additional double this by personalising the time of administration,” says Lévi.
There’s a third manner during which biomarker exams might be useful. Over the previous decade, proof has been constructing of the hurt circadian disruption can have on individuals’s well being, with hyperlinks to psychiatric and neurological situations, most cancers, sort 2 diabetes, weight problems and heart problems. Such disruption happens when our inner clocks fall out of sync with each other, maybe due to shiftwork, inappropriately timed mild publicity or social jet lag attributable to inconsistent bedtimes.
“Circadian misalignment may be very strongly linked with most of the well being points of recent society,” says Depner. “If we might measure biomarkers successfully, this might increase the populations that we are able to attain with our analysis. Most excitingly, we might use them on real-world shift employees to know how their clocks are transferring round with their completely different shift schedules. This might enable us to plot interventions to assist mitigate the well being dangers.”
As an illustration, researchers are exploring whether or not proscribing when individuals eat, or the kind of mild they’re uncovered to throughout evening shifts, might assist to mitigate a few of the detrimental well being results of shiftwork.
Nonetheless, the exams which are presently accessible, or are being developed, are considerably restricted in what info they will present, as a result of samples have to be despatched to a laboratory for processing, somewhat than offering the leads to actual time.
As an illustration, BodyClock’s hair take a look at presently takes 5 weeks to ship outcomes to prospects, which is a possible drawback as a result of our “chronotype” isn’t totally fastened, with the kind and timing of sunshine publicity being a significant component that may push or pull our inner clocks forwards and backwards. I beforehand carried out an experiment with Dijk that noticed me minimize out synthetic mild after nightfall and expose myself to extra pure mild throughout the daytime. Doing so precipitated my physique clock (as measured by my dim-light melatonin onset) to shift 2 hours earlier.

So, whereas BodyClock’s take a look at outcomes recommend my melatonin release considerably ramps up at 9.30 pm, this displays my biology because it existed a number of weeks in the past, which can not replicate my scenario right this moment, or one other 5 weeks from now.
Barely out-of-date outcomes could not matter if a physician is solely attempting to establish whether or not somebody’s insomnia is expounded to a considerably superior or delayed clock, or within the context of a scientific trial. Nonetheless, the flexibility to ship extra instantaneous outcomes might be helpful for shift employees who want to adapt to a brand new shift sample, or frequent travellers who wish to overcome jet lag extra shortly.
Say you had simply flown from London to New York. “Within the morning, you could possibly pull a hair and run a take a look at to seek out out the timing of your inner clock,” says Dijk. “You can then use this info that can assist you overcome your jet lag by timed mild publicity or taking a melatonin tablet.”
One other helpful add-on can be if biomarker exams might assess the timings of particular person organs, and the way intently aligned they’re. Though our physique clocks regularly regulate themselves to altered patterns of sunshine publicity attributable to altering shifts at work or time zones, they achieve this at completely different charges, which can lead to our intestine rhythms falling out of synchrony with these of our mind, and so forth. This ongoing mismatch is suspected to be behind a few of the hostile well being results which were related to shiftwork.
“If there are molecular markers that replicate what’s occurring within the liver, pancreas, muscle and all these different particular tissues, the query is: might we then use that info to try to devise interventions to assist to higher align them?” says Depner.
In different phrases, this primary technology of physique clock exams merely scratches the floor with regards to studying the time inside us in a manner that would usefully form our existence or enhance healthcare. However researchers see the exams as begin. If the previous 20 years have highlighted the significance of physique clocks for human well being, the hope is that the approaching one will illuminate the cogs, levers and gears that we might pull to fine-tune their actions and preserve all of us working on time.
Our circadian rhythms are managed by a small patch of mind tissue known as the suprachiasmatic nucleus (SCN). Though its timing is regulated by a community of “clock genes”, it’s also influenced by our publicity to mild, by conversations with a bunch of light-sensitive cells within the retina in the back of the attention.
When mild hits these retinal cells, they ship a sign to the SCN, altering the expression of its clock genes and tweaking its timing. The retinal cells are significantly attentive to mild within the blue a part of the spectrum, which incorporates daylight. Their impact on the circadian system can be strongly time-dependent. As an illustration, publicity to mild within the early night and at evening delays our central physique clock, which means we really feel sleepy later, whereas publicity to mild shortly after daybreak advances our clock and makes us extra lark-like – early to mattress, early to rise.
Melatonin dietary supplements will also be used to change the timing of the SCN. To advance your clock (waking and going to sleep earlier), it is best to take it roughly 4 to six hours earlier than your regular bedtime. To delay your clock (go to mattress and wake later), take it within the early morning, instantly after you get up.
What if the timing of your meals mattered nearly as a lot as what’s in your plate? Mounting analysis means that our our bodies could also be primed to course of meals, particularly carbohydrates, extra effectively within the morning in contrast with later within the day. Earlier on, our tissues are most delicate to insulin, the hormone that helps to soak up sugar into cells.
Consuming a big, carb-rich meal later within the day might result in larger ranges of glucose circulating within the blood, which, over time, might improve somebody’s danger of growing sort 2 diabetes or metabolic syndrome, a bunch of well being points that places you susceptible to varied situations together with this type of diabetes.
Moreover, we could burn barely extra energy digesting meals within the morning. A number of small research additionally point out that night snacks could scale back the quantity of fats the physique burns in a single day, whereas consuming earlier within the day boosts fats burning. Bigger, longer-term research are wanted to find out how such findings relate to fats storage and weight change within the wider inhabitants, nevertheless it seems there’s knowledge within the previous saying: “Eat breakfast like a king, lunch like a prince and dinner like a pauper.”
